1. What is Dendrimer?

A dendrimer is a multi-polar (3-dimensional polymer) structure formed from multiple branches, further dividing each branch into additional sub-branches. It is one of the most stable structures found in nature. Dendrimers also maximize surface area within a given space.

Dendrimers are applied in various fields. Dendrimer technology is used in water treatment to produce antiscalant/antifoulant chemicals for filtration membranes. They operate on the principle of capturing ions and isolating them, preventing the formation of scale deposits on membrane surfaces. The branches of the Dendrimer trap metal hydroxide ions and organic compounds. As a result, the system is protected, ensuring stable operation and optimal performance.

2. Dendrimer technology in antiscalant chemicals

To understand how Dendrimer technology is applied to prevent scaling in RO/NF systems, it is first necessary to explore the scale formation process and the mechanisms that avoid accumulation scale on membranes.

2.1. The process of scale formation

In RO/NF systems, scaling occurs when the concentration of dissolved salts exceeds their saturation point, leading to precipitation. This process occurs in the following stages:

  • Supersaturation: The salt concentration increases beyond the saturation level.
  • Clustering: Ions begin to combine into small molecular clusters.
  • Nucleation and Precipitation: These clusters form nuclei that then precipitate.
  • Adsorption: The nuclei adhere to the membrane surface.
  • Crystal growth and scaling: The nuclei grow into larger crystals, forming a layer of scale on the membrane surface.

Below are the 3 common types of scaling:

  • Inorganic scaling: Formed by inorganic compounds such as metal oxides, CaCO3, CaSO4, BaSO4, Fe/Mn, SiO2… present in the water source.
  • Fouling: Formed by organic components such as colloidal particles, suspended solids, TOC, COD, BOD… which are present in high concentrations in the water source.
  • Biofouling: Formed by bacteria and microorganisms in the water, creating a biofilm that causes scaling on RO membranes over time.

2.2. How Dendrimer technology works

A dendrimer is a three-dimensional polymer formed from multiple primary branches, each further dividing into secondary branches, creating a flexible and complex structure. This structure allows dendrimers to interact strongly with ions and compounds present in water, particularly metal ions and metal hydroxides.

The mechanism by which Dendrimers prevent scaling is primarily based on the principle of capturing and isolating ions, preventing them from combining and forming scale particles. The molecular branches of dendrimers can retain ions, limiting the precipitation of metal hydroxides and organic compounds, thereby preventing scale formation in water treatment systems.

Compared to conventional antiscalant chemicals such as chelating agents or inhibitors, Dendrimers do not alter the chemical properties of ions. Instead, they primarily function by isolating them, effectively and sustainably minimizing scale formation.

3. Advantages of Dendrimer technology

Dendrimers offer several advantages in preventing scale compared to conventional anti-scaling chemicals, thanks to their unique three-dimensional molecular structure and effective operating mechanism. Notable benefits include:

  • Strong ion capture capability: Dendrimers can capture and isolate ions, particularly metal ions and metal hydroxides, preventing them from combining and forming scale. This significantly reduces the likelihood of scale formation in water treatment systems.
  • High efficiency: Dendrimers demonstrate high efficiency, allowing for a reduction in the amount of chemicals needed during the anti-scaling process. This optimizes treatment effectiveness and enables the production of concentrated products up to 11 times, resulting in transportation and storage cost savings.
  • Flexible molecular structure: With a three-dimensional structure and multiple molecular branches, dendrimers can interact with various ions, enhancing their applicability in environments with diverse chemical compositions.
  • Good dispersibility and stability in difficult conditions: Dendrimer disperses and is stable in severe situations such as high pH and TDS. This enables long-term antiscalant performance even under challenging operating situations.
  • Effectiveness Against Various Types of Scale: Dendrimers work effectively against different scale types, such as carbonates, sulfates, fluorides, silica, and colloidal particles. This capability addresses diverse scaling issues within water treatment systems.
  • Low viscosity and thermal stability: Dendrimer retains thermal stability with a wide surface area and good solubility, making it suitable for various water treatment applications.
